    In Q1 2024 FDV burnt $1.3m to generate $1.5m EBITDA and we reach parity in Q2 2024 - $1.8m burnt to generate $1.8m EBITDA.

    Of course in the official corporate lingo it's "Investment in long-term product opportunities".

    This company IPO was 8 years ago, it raised more than $200m capital since to generate < $8m EBITDA per annum and it still need to make "investment in long-term product opportunities"? What a clown show.
